[QUOTE="Doris A, post: 333214, member: 4714"] So I've done some digging. Sultan quietly discontinued Hydrocast back in August, people are just now finding out because the stock has run out at the supply houses. I called Sultan and they are recommending Lynal. Of course they would, Dentsply acquired Sultan a few years ago. The only thing with using Lynal for a tissue conditioning impression is that it has to be replaced every 48 hours. Hydocast could be left in longer and be refreshed as needed. We just had a case this week that the patient was in Hydrocast for 7 months while waiting for her opposing to heal. Oh, and Lynal is just about double the price. [/QUOTE]
